What is Production Insurance?

Manufacturing insurance is designed to cover companies associated with the production of products. It supplies security versus different risks, consisting of residential or commercial property damage, worker injuries, and product-related liabilities. Whether you're a small workshop or a large-scale manufacturer, having the best insurance coverage is important for safeguarding your financial investments and guaranteeing functional continuity.

Types of Production Insurance

  • General Liability Insurance
    • Protects against third-party claims for bodily injury or property damage.
    • Covers legal fees and settlements if you're sued by customers or other parties.
  • Property Insurance
    • Covers damage to your manufacturing facility and its contents due to catastrophes like fire or theft.
    • Often includes coverage for equipment, stock, and even workplace spaces.
  • Workers' Compensation Insurance
    • Mandatory in many states; it covers medical expenses and lost salaries for workers hurt on the job.
    • Helps safeguard your service from suits related to work environment injuries.
  • Equipment Breakdown Insurance
    • Specifically covers damages caused by mechanical failures or breakdowns.
    • Essential for organizations relying heavily on machinery and specialized equipment.
  • Product Liability Insurance
    • Protects versus claims occurring from problems in made products that trigger injury or damage.
    • Important for preserving customer trust and securing your brand name reputation.
  • Business Disruption Insurance
    • Covers loss of income throughout durations when operations are stopped due to covered events (like natural catastrophes).
    • Helps companies preserve capital throughout tough times.

    Understanding Equipment Breakdown Insurance

    What Does Equipment Breakdown Insurance Coverage Cover?

    • Machinery failures
    • Electrical surges
    • Boiler explosions
    • Mechanical malfunctions

    Why Do You Required It?

    Imagine a vital piece of machinery breaks down suddenly-- production halts, deadlines escape, and revenues plunge. Equipment breakdown insurance can cover repair work expenses and any following loss in profits during downtime.

    How Much Coverage Do You Need?

    The quantity varies based on elements like:

    • The worth of your machinery.
    • The nature of your operations.
    • The likelihood of breakdowns based upon past experiences.

    Common Exclusions

    While this insurance coverage uses extensive coverage, understand that specific events may be omitted:

    • Wear-and-tear issues
    • Damage triggered by inappropriate maintenance
    • Intentional damage

    Exploring Item Liability Insurance

    What Is Product Liability?

    This type of insurance coverage protects makers from expenses connected with faulty items that cause harm to consumers or property.

    Types of Product Defects Covered

  • Design Defects: Flaws fundamental in the design itself.
  • Manufacturing Defects: Issues emerging throughout production.
  • Marketing Defects: Inadequate warnings or instructions relating to product use.
  • Importance for Manufacturers

    With increasing consumer awareness and stringent guidelines, having robust item liability protection is critical for securing both finances and reputations. A single lawsuit can drain pipes resources that could otherwise be invested back into the business.

    Factors Influencing Premium Costs

    Premiums may differ based on:

    • Type of items manufactured.
    • History of previous claims.
    • Volume of sales.

  • Frequently Asked Questions

    1) What's included in equipment breakdown insurance?

    Equipment breakdown insurance normally covers repairs due to mechanical failures, electrical rises causing damage, boiler explosions, to name a few problems related straight to machinery malfunctioning.

    2) How does workers' compensation work?

    Workers' compensation supplies medical benefits and wage replacement for workers who suffer job-related injuries or illnesses while safeguarding companies from suits associated with those injuries.

    3) Is product liability needed even if my items are safe?

    Yes! Even safe affordable manufacturing insurance items can lead to unexpected mishaps resulting in claims; having item liability protects against these unanticipated dangers effectively.
